Lexicon :: Strong's G394 - anatithēmi

Choose a new font size and typeface
ἀνατίθημι
Transliteration
anatithēmi (Key)
Pronunciation
an-at-ith'-em-ahee
Listen
Part of Speech
verb
Root Word (Etymology)
From ἀνά (G303) and the middle voice of τίθημι (G5087)
Dictionary Aids

Vine's Expository Dictionary: View Entry

TDNT Reference: 1:353,57

Strong’s Definitions

ἀνατίθεμαι anatíthemai, an-at-ith'-em-ahee; from G303 and the middle voice of G5087; to set forth (for oneself), i.e propound:—communicate, declare.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 2x

The KJV translates Strong's G394 in the following manner: declare (1x), communicate (1x).

KJV Translation Count — Total: 2x
The KJV translates Strong's G394 in the following manner: declare (1x), communicate (1x).
  1. to set forth (in words), communicate

STRONGS G394:
ἀνατίθημι: 2 aorist middle ἀνεθέμην; [in various senses from Homer down]; in the middle voice to set forth a thing drawn forth, as it were, from some corner (ἀνά), to set forth (in words), declare [R. V. lay before]: τινί τι, Acts 25:14: Galatians 2:2 (2 Macc. 3:9; [Micah 7:5]; Artemidorus oneir. 2, 64 τινὶ τὸ ὄναρ; Diogenes Laërtius 2, 17, 16, p. 191, Heubn. edition; Plutarch, amat. narr., p. 772 d.) Cf. Fritzschiorum Opuscc., p. 169; [Holsten, Zum Evang. des Paulus u. d. Petrus, p. 256f.
Compare: προσανατίθημι.]
